#7147c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7147c1 is composed of 44.3% red, 27.8%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.5% cyan, 63.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 260.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 51.8%. #7147c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#e28eff with #000083.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

#7147c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7147c1 has RGB values of R:113, G:71,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.41, M:0.63, Y:0,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 7423937.
